Smart Production Line Passes Trial Runs as First GCC Export Leaves Port

Time: 2025-10-27
October 2025 — Oriental Housing Group (Jinan) announced today that its newly built smart-welding hall has completed trial production and is ready for formal operations. The facility, equipped with robotic welding stations and an automatic sandwich-panel laminator, is expected to shorten lead times and allow greater customization of container modules.
At the same time, the company loaded its first shipment of fold-flat container houses bound for the Middle East. The units will serve as temporary accommodation on a large-scale housing program, marking the firm’s entry into the Gulf market.
General Manager Liu Feng said the dual milestone reflects a strategy of “upgrading plants while widening routes to market.” He added that the new line will free up capacity for higher-spec modules that meet updated fire-safety rules for multi-storey temporary buildings.
The company has also fitted rooftop solar panels on the new hall. The array will cover a significant share of daytime power demand and lower the plant’s carbon footprint.
With the smart line now online and an overseas sales office set to open later this year, the company says it is prepared to serve rising demand for rapid-deployment modular space across construction, disaster relief and remote hospitality projects.
About Oriental Housing Group (Jinan) Established in 2014, the company designs and manufactures container-based modular buildings for customers throughout Asia, Africa and the Middle East. Its portfolio includes site offices, worker dormitories, tourist lodges and emergency shelters.
